Located in the heart of Hogg's Hollow at York Mills and Yonge, Miller Tavern is a stand out in the community.  Much of the charm comes from the historical landmark that the restaurant is in dating back to 1860. Usually when I come across a historic building, accessibility is an issue, but this lovely tavern has retrofit much of its space to accommodate almost anyone.

Although the building does not have an elevator to access the two floors, there are several entrances from the parking lot and sidewalk to allow entry to both levels. From Yonge St. the restaurant is accessed by the iron gate which is left open. Here you enter the large patio and are greeted by the friendly staff. Hands down, the most impressive feature of the Miller Tavern is the large private patio and glass enclosed heated veranda that offers unlimited seating year round. If you are entering from the parking lot, there are double doors that allow entry into the restaurant. This door as well as the one from the veranda into the restaurant is 32 inches wide and has automatic buttons! Oh, and they work :)

Accessible washrooms are available on both floors, but the single room located on the second floor (I am considering the dining area from the parking lot the first floor) is a better option for anyone with a mobility device. The door measures at 34 inches, there is one grab bar, automatic toilet and sink and unobstructed use of sink. If you are dining on the first level, the accessible stall is found inside a multi-stall washroom with a communal sink. 

Parking: free! Lot is found behind the tavern off of Yonge St. There are two wheelchair accessible parking spaces. If taking public transit, York Mills subway station is a block north and is accessible.
